Raja's father is murdered and his mother who is innocent is charged for murder and sentenced for fourteen years imprisonment. Raja gets a helping hand from Manglu Chacha who is a street singer and has two children, Datta & Radha who are also of Raja's age. They grow up together and Raja like his father is good dancer. In a dancing competition he defeats famous dancers Priya & Mohnish. Mohnish becomes Raja's rival whereas Priya falls in love with Raja. Radha too is in love with Raja. After serving her sentence Raja gets his mother back home and in duel course Raja becomes a very successful dancer along with Priya as his dancing partner. Priya's father Brijbhushan invites Raja and his mother to a party, where he wants to announce Priya's engagement with Raja. In the party Raja's mother recognise Brijbhushan as her husband's killer
